What is a Mobile Home Bill of Sale in New York?
A Mobile Home Bill of Sale is a legal document that records the transfer of ownership of a mobile home from one party to another. This document is essential for both the seller and the buyer, as it provides proof of the transaction and outlines the terms of the sale. It typically includes details such as the names of the buyer and seller, the mobile home's identification information, and the sale price.
Why do I need a Bill of Sale for a mobile home?
Having a Bill of Sale is crucial for several reasons. It protects both the buyer and the seller by documenting the transaction. This document can help prevent disputes about ownership and can be used to establish proof of purchase if needed in the future. Additionally, it may be required for registering the mobile home with the state or for obtaining financing.
What information should be included in the Mobile Home Bill of Sale?
The Mobile Home Bill of Sale should include specific details to ensure clarity and legality. Key information includes the full names and addresses of both the buyer and seller, a description of the mobile home (including make, model, year, and vehicle identification number), the sale price, and the date of the transaction. It may also include any warranties or conditions agreed upon by both parties.
Do I need to have the Bill of Sale notarized?
While notarization is not always required for a Mobile Home Bill of Sale in New York, it is highly recommended. Having the document notarized adds an extra layer of authenticity and can help prevent future disputes. It ensures that both parties acknowledge the transaction in front of a certified witness, which can be beneficial if any legal issues arise later.
